Toms River to Host Fireworks and Live Concert on the Beach Tonight

TOMS RIVER, NJ – Mayor Rodrick and Toms River Recreation invite the community to an evening of live music, food, and fireworks at Shelter Cove Beach tonight. The event is part of the Toms River Summer Concert Series, featuring a performance by The Infernos.

The concert and fireworks display are scheduled from 7 to 9 PM. For convenience, shuttle services will be provided from Toms River High School East between 6 and 10 PM. Attendees can enjoy a lively evening with spectacular fireworks as the highlight.

Mayor Rodrick invites boaters to dock along the bayfront to enjoy the shows.
